Summary of the contracting process

NHS Midlands and Lancashire CSU has recently awarded a contract titled "Independent Sector Elective Care Services for NHS Herefordshire & Worcestershire" to Nuffield Health Hereford Hospital, valued at approximately £3,445,602. This award falls within the healthcare industry and aims to provide additional capacity for elective care services in the West Midlands region, facilitating the recovery of routine services post-covid-19. The contract commenced on 1st October 2021 and runs until 31st March 2023, following a procurement process classified as a follow-on contract due to the established link with current pathways. Notably, the tender process concluded on 30th September 2021.

Notice Description

NHS Herefordshire & Worcestershire Clinical Commissioning Group sought Independent Sector Providers to provide extra capacity for the local recovery of routine elective care services post covid-19. A contract was awarded to Nuffield Health Hereford Hospital by NHS Herefordshire & Worcestershire Clinical Commissioning Group to provide NHS patients in the Clinical Commissioning Group's locality with a clinically safe and effective routine elective outpatient, day case and in-patient service that is responsive to their needs. The UK Government's policy in response to covid-19 initially gave rise to a situations of extreme urgency brought about by unforeseeable events. Following this, it became vital for NHS organisations to build in extra capacity locally for the recovery of the routine elective care services (and the wider healthcare system) post covid-19. The award of this contract is a follow-on contract from previous arrangements, and so the necessary linkage with current pathways is already established locally to ensure minimum disruption to the patient whilst urgent catch-back on resources and capacity is established. The contract duration for this directly awarded contract was subject to detailed discussions by the contracting authority and it was agreed that a period of 18 months (from 1st October 2021 to 31st March 2023) would be advisable to facilitate system stabilisation on a number of levels. This would allow the new structure of the Herefordshire & Worcestershire Integrated Care System time to settle in; time for resources to be optimized post covid-19; and time to consider future potential procurement options within redesigned care pathways. The estimated value for this period of time is circa PS3,445,602.
